The AMX 3 is back! It's back at the SD Auto Museum

It's been gone for a couple of years now... get in to see it while it's there. If you're uncertain what an AMX-3 is, it was a prototype that wound up to be more expensive than the Corvette, so AMC scrapped the idea. The engine was a 390 mid engine mount, the design was from Dick Teague, and they made about 6 or so in Turin Italy with Bizzarini, scrapped a couple after shutting down the project, but Dick kept 2, and one was buried in a private garage and never seen again.
